Job description

Overview

Must be able to work independently or as part of a team and need to be able to function well in emergency situations. Must have good communication and interpersonal skills, are detail-oriented, and have excellent hand-eye coordination. Must be physically fit enough to work on their feet for long periods of time. Must be able to respond to code calls and stat calls in a timely manner.

Responsibilities

EKG Technician performs Electrocardiograms and Holter Monitor Placement. Responsible for charting test results to patient medical records and appropriate areas. Also, updating and editing procedures in multiple computer software environments. Responsible for cleaning and stocking equipment and work area.

Qualifications

High School graduate or GED. Associate's degree preferred. BCLS certification is required within 6 months of hire. Must type minimum of 35 wpm
